New View
12599 Farmington Rd
Livonia, MI 48150
New View is a holistic wellness center in Livonia, MI, offering a range of services focused on promoting physical and mental well-being.
With a variety of therapeutic modalities and wellness programs, New View aims to provide a supportive environment for individuals seeking to improve their overall health and vitality.
Generated from their business information
Also at this address
See a problem?
